Перейти к публикации
Поиск в
  • Дополнительно...
Искать результаты, содержащие...
Искать результаты в...
  • Нужна помощь?

    Создайте тему в соответствующем разделе
    Не нужно писать всё в чат!
  • Загляните на торговую площадку

    Там вы можете купить
    всё что касается игровых серверов
  • Не хотите бан?

    Пожалуйста, ознакомьтесь с нашими правилами
    Не нарушайте порядок!
  • Продаёте или покупаете?

    Пользуйтесь услугами гаранта
    Мы сделаем вашу сделку безопасной
  • 0
BrainPVE

Кто понимает в crash.liog

Кто может подсказать изза чего мне создает файл краша? Сервер по прежнему работает, но файл краш создается с таким описанием...image.png.bc45dbf682ca7bd57b675bca6caa7c17.pngimage.png.f44dc339bc6f817d3dbba7ee7716ab8a.png

Изменено пользователем BrainPVE (история изменений)

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

Рекомендованные сообщения

  • 0

В первом случае ты пытаешься сослаться на чего-то чего либо ещё нет, либо уже нет. Мб ты берёт EntityAI, удаляешь его, а потом пытаешься что-то в нём изменить
Во втором случае ты пытаешься вытащить место в инвентаре игрока функцией, но функция не возвращает того что надо, а ты дальше пытаешься что-то с этим "пустым местом" делать

UPD. Сервер это не уронит, но могут быть косяки начиная от предметов, которые никогда не заспавнятся у игрока, заканчивая тем что игрок не сможет переместить предмет и попытавшись залочит себе весь инвентарь

 

Изменено пользователем XenoZD (история изменений)

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ах





  • 0
4 минуты назад, XenoZD сказал:

В первом случае ты пытаешься сослаться на чего-то чего либо ещё нет, либо уже нет. Мб ты берёт EntityAI, удаляешь его, а потом пытаешься что-то в нём изменить
Во втором случае ты пытаешься вытащить место в инвентаре игрока функцией, но функция не возвращает того что надо, а ты дальше пытаешься что-то с этим "пустым местом" делать

UPD. Сервер это не уронит, но могут быть косяки начиная от предметов, которые никогда не заспавнятся у игрока, заканчивая тем что игрок не сможет переместить предмет и попытавшись залочит себе весь инвентарь

 

Значит этот лог ни как не повлияет на работу сервера? Его просто игнорировать?

 

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ах
  • 0
6 минут назад, BrainPVE сказал:

Значит этот лог ни как не повлияет на работу сервера? Его просто игнорировать?

 

Я ведь не вижу, что делает твой код, который вызывает твои ошибки. Сервер из-за этого не крашнется - это всё, что я могу сказать. Советую в любом случае такое фиксить, а то потом действительно сервер упадёт а у тебя 200к строк нелетальных крашей

 

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ах
  • 0
2 минуты назад, XenoZD сказал:

Я ведь не вижу, что делает твой код, который вызывает твои ошибки. Сервер из-за этого не крашнется - это всё, что я могу сказать. Советую в любом случае такое фиксить, а то потом действительно сервер упадёт а у тебя 200к строк нелетальных крашей

 

Спасибо!

 

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ах
  • 0

1 лог - ошибка в коде скрипта работы (именно мода этого, что в стактрейс написаны строки). Одна из строк с ошибкой. Какой ошибкой - можно точнее сказать только разобрав код этой модификации и поняв ситуацию, которая приводит к таким ошибкам. В общем смысле скорее всего так как написани выше, т.е. какой-то объект удален или не существует уже, а по коду мода с ним что-то пытаются делать, при этом предварительно не проверив существует ли.

2 лог - ошибка, вызванная обычно командой

player.RemoveAllItems()

и связанная либо с тем, что у удаляемого объекта нет лута, а он пытается определить что надо удалять, либо имеется лут внутри чего-то (например в куртке), но так как куртка удалилась уже, то все что в ней уже не существует, и при попытке удалить пишется такая ошибка. (почему либо-либо - потому как по памяти, изучал давно). По сути эта ошибка связана с криво написанной функцией авторами игры в ее родном коде, и существует это далеко не 3 патча даже.

Касаемо притичности - 2 не критично вообще, ну тока срет в лог Первое может быть критично, а может быть и не критично - зависит от того где ветка кода задействована в памяти. Если стактррейс в 1 ошибке это весь стактрейс то не критично и как максимум в самом может что-то может давать глюки.

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ах
  • 0
12 минут назад, 123new сказал:

1 лог - ошибка в коде скрипта работы (именно мода этого, что в стактрейс написаны строки). Одна из строк с ошибкой. Какой ошибкой - можно точнее сказать только разобрав код этой модификации и поняв ситуацию, которая приводит к таким ошибкам. В общем смысле скорее всего так как написани выше, т.е. какой-то объект удален или не существует уже, а по коду мода с ним что-то пытаются делать, при этом предварительно не проверив существует ли.

2 лог - ошибка, вызванная обычно командой

player.RemoveAllItems()


player.RemoveAllItems()

и связанная либо с тем, что у удаляемого объекта нет лута, а он пытается определить что надо удалять, либо имеется лут внутри чего-то (например в куртке), но так как куртка удалилась уже, то все что в ней уже не существует, и при попытке удалить пишется такая ошибка. (почему либо-либо - потому как по памяти, изучал давно). По сути эта ошибка связана с криво написанной функцией авторами игры в ее родном коде, и существует это далеко не 3 патча даже.

Касаемо притичности - 2 не критично вообще, ну тока срет в лог Первое может быть критично, а может быть и не критично - зависит от того где ветка кода задействована в памяти. Если стактррейс в 1 ошибке это весь стактрейс то не критично и как максимум в самом может что-то может давать глюки.

Спасибо за пояснение! Это получается на первом скрине я пытался Админтулсом починить машину...но в коде наверно не прописаны запчасти на ее ремонт и поэтому вышла эта ошибка...А после того как сервер перезагрузить эти все ошибки сбрасываются или где так же копяться в сервере?

Изменено пользователем BrainPVE (история изменений)

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ах
  • 0
7 минут назад, BrainPVE сказал:

Спасибо за пояснение! Это получается на первом скрине я пытался Админтулсом починить машину...но в коде наверно не прописаны запчасти на ее ремонт и поэтому вышла эта ошибка...А после того как сервер перезагрузить эти все ошибки сбрасываются или где так же копяться в сервере?

разумеется сбрасываются. Вообще сама ошибка существует лишь в момент ее возникновения, и при возникновении она сбрасывает весь стек вызова. К чему может привести тут уж вопрос риторический. Но ка и любая программа, с перезапуском данные в памяти очищаются. Ну а лог есть лог, его хоть сразу с рестартом удаляй, серверу он до лампочки, он их множит на каждый отдельный старт сервера

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ах
  • 0
1 минуту назад, 123new сказал:

разумеется сбрасываются. Вообще сама ошибка существует лишь в момент ее возникновения, и при возникновении она сбрасывает весь стек вызова. К чему может привести тут уж вопрос риторический. Но ка и любая программа, с перезапуском данные в памяти очищаются. Ну а лог есть лог, его хоть сразу с рестартом удаляй, серверу он до лампочки, он их множит на каждый отдельный старт сервера

Спасибо! 

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

Создайте аккаунт или войдите в него для комментирования

Вы должны быть пользователем, чтобы оставить комментарий

Создать аккаунт

Зарегистрируйтесь для получения аккаунта. Это просто!

Зарегистрировать аккаунт

Войти

Уже зарегистрированы? Войдите здесь.

Войти сейчас

×
×
  • Создать...

Важная информация

Используя этот сайт, вы автоматически обязуетесь соблюдать наши Правила и Политика конфиденциальности.
Чтобы сделать этот веб-сайт лучше, мы разместили cookies на вашем устройстве. Вы можете изменить свои настройки cookies, в противном случае мы будем считать, что вы согласны с этим.